2009-12-12 Robert Millan <rmh@aybabtu.com>
* gendistlist.sh (EXTRA_DISTFILES): Add `genvideolist.sh'. * genmk.rb (video): New variable. (CLEANFILES, VIDEOFILES): Add #{video}. (#{video}): New target rule. * genvideolist.sh: New file. * Makefile.in (pkglib_DATA): Add video.lst. (video.lst): New target rule. * util/grub-mkconfig.in: Initialize ${GRUB_VIDEO_BACKEND} using `video.lst'. * util/grub.d/30_os-prober.in: Replace `vbe' with ${GRUB_VIDEO_BACKEND}.
